Jayden Daniels has cut a visibly frustrated figure over the last fortnight. The Washington Commanders' franchise player was more agitated in front of the media. He was clamoring to play in Week 4 against the Atlanta Falcons, but the medical staff erred on the side of caution. The Commanders were never in their loss to the Falcons. Their offense was missing several key personnel, and the defense couldn't raise the stakes.
